Allu Arjun-Atlee Film Lands in Plagiarism Row
Barely hours after the exciting announcement of their highly anticipated collaboration, actor Allu Arjun and celebrated director Atlee have found themselves at the center of a plagiarism controversy. On April 8, fans and film enthusiasts alike were buzzing with excitement as the duo revealed their plans to work together on what many expect to be a blockbuster film. However, that enthusiasm was quickly overshadowed when allegations of intellectual property theft surfaced.
Details surrounding the claims suggest that a section of the script or storyline bears a striking resemblance to an existing project, raising eyebrows and concerns within the film industry.
